My setup for photographing flies is really simple. I have a nice camera Nikon D7000. However the optics is my farthers old manual Nikkormat optics from 1963. I use an extension ring origin from the same time period

Here is the recepie
Hackled March Brown
Hook: Kamasan B175 #12
Thread: Pearsall's Gossamer Claret
Tail: Fibres from partridge tail
Body: Hare's ear
Rib: Fine oval gold
Body hackle: Ginger cock
Shoulder hackle: Partridge
